Strokerswild, unless I can't see it right, from the pic it looks like you eliminated the magneto and put in a solid state ignition? Also a different bottom end? Either way that's a FINE looking ride, you did a nice job! :headbang::cheers:
Thanks! :cheers:

The engine in my Pan is a bit of a mongrel, it's actually a cone Shovel case (and rotating assembly, 93 CI) so I could eliminate the mag and all the generator gearing and such and run better ignition and charging systems. Plus it's a unique look for a Pan. :thumbsup:

Norton went back into business a few years ago. They now make nearly everything in house at Donington Hall in England or from suppliers with made in England parts (minus the Ohlin suspension, Brembo brakes and Dunlop tires) The bike is all hand assembled by the same two guys start to finish. Of all the bikes Ive seen and owned, this is by far the highest quality one. It's not a crotch rocket in the speed department, but the handling is awesome and with the Ohlins it's fully adjustable front and rear. I also like that it's air cooled, not to many air cooler bikes around anymore. My next addition will be a Norton Domiracer. If I can get my hands on the 1 of 50.
It wasn't easy getting mine but I like the fact I don't see everyone else riding one in my area.
